Marquardt player of the week

Baie-Comeau Drakkar forward and North Bay Native Matt Marquardt was named the TELUS offensive player of the week in the Quebec Major Junior Hockey League for the period extending from January 14 to 20, 2008.

In four games, including three on the road, the Drakkar forward scored four goals and assisted on four others to prolong his point streak to seven games. Marquardt played his best game of the week Sunday, at the Colisée Desjardins in Victoriaville, scoring his 34th and 35th goals (game-winner) of the season in a 5-3 win over the Tigres to become the QMJHL’s top goal scorer.

With a total of 71 points in 51 games, the Drakkar are first overall in the League standings.
